Job Description

We are looking for an exceptional Director of Rehab to join our dynamic team at JL Consulting Group LLC. This leadership role is crucial as it involves overseeing the rehabilitation department's operations, ensuring the delivery of high-quality therapy services, and aligning departmental activities with the company's strategic objectives.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in rehabilitation services, excellent management skills, and a passion for improving patient outcomes. You will be responsible for leading and mentoring a team of therapists, managing budgets, developing rehabilitative programs, and implementing best practices to provide the best care to our patients. If you are a seasoned professional who is eager to foster a positive environment that encourages excellence and innovation, we encourage you to apply.

Responsibilities

  • Oversee the daily operations of the rehabilitation department.
  • Develop and implement comprehensive rehab programs tailored to the needs of patients.
  • Lead and mentor a team of rehabilitation professionals, fostering a culture of collaboration and continuous improvement.
  • Conduct performance evaluations and provide feedback to team members.
  • Ensure compliance with all regulatory and accreditation standards.
  • Manage departmental budgets and resource allocation effectively.
  • Collaborate with other departments to coordinate patient care and ensure holistic treatment approaches.
  • Stay abreast of industry trends and advancements in rehabilitation practices.

Requirements

  • Master's degree in Occupational Therapy, Physical Therapy, or related field.
  • Current and valid state license to practice as a therapist.
  • Significant experience in rehabilitation services, including prior leadership or management experience.
  • Strong knowledge of therapeutic practices and regulations.
  • Excellent communication, organizational, and interpersonal skills.
  • Ability to work well under pressure and lead in a fast-paced environment.
  • Proficient in electronic medical records (EMR) and rehabilitation software.
